H.R. 3444 (105th)
To amend title 38, United States Code, to provide that in the case of past-due benefits awarded an individual pursuant to a proceeding before the Secretary of Veterans Affairs, any payment of attorneys fees allowed with respect to such award shall be paid directly to the attorney by the Secretary.

Summary
Amends Federal veterans' benefits provisions to require (current law authorizes) the Secretary of Veterans Affairs, in the case of past-due benefits awarded to an individual in a veterans' claims adjudication, to direct that the payment of attorney's fees (not to exceed 20 percent of such award) be made out of such past due benefits.
